    This is a very cool Speakeasy. It reminds me of the Speakeasy's of the old days…read more This is a members o la, so you will have to ask to be a member to enter . In fact if you are not a member, the front entrance door is a secret hidden door. Only members know where and how to open the door. A nominal monthly membership fee paid each month. Gets you inside this very cool bar. You have a few floors here and each floor has a private area you and your guests can enjoy cocktails. Big easy comfortable chairs , what a cool idea. The main floor has the bar and also easy spaces to sit. Once you become a member you can bring 2 people with you. Explore the private spaces on the other floors. Interesting displays and art work throughout the areas. The staff is great, top shelf service from the moment you meet the door man to the bartenders. If you order a bourbon flight, be sure to ask for the flight book. Every time you order a flight , you get a stamp in your book. The bar will keep your book on file there for you. The cocktails are signature drinks. Which only can be obtained here and no other place. Great place if you live in the area. Memberships are inexpensive and you get a great place to bring your friends, clients, whoever. You will certainly impress and delight those you bring here. We had a great time, I am looking forward the next time I am visiting relatives in the area. I may darken their doors again.

    Had a FANTASTIC experience last night at Ivan Kane's Forty Deuce at the Burlesque Supper Club. It…read moreis $65 for a shot upon entrance, two course dinner, bottle of wine/champagne or liquor (it depends on how many people at your table), the burlesque show and entrance back to the nightclub. For dinner, we all got Braised Short Ribs with a red wine Demi- Glacé and Parmesan Risotto served with a Caesar salad. The food was very good but the portions were very small and not very filling which was very disappointing due to how much liquor was drank. There should have been an alternative menu where we could order additional appetizers or more food as it was not enough. For dessert, they served homemade cinnamon knots with homemade icing. They were good but cold. Let's get into the service, it was stellar!! Our waitress, Chloe was AMAZING! She was very helpful and present with our table of 9 bachelorette party. We got Tito's and a whole lot of mixers. Everything we asked for, she was able to get quickly. The best part was that she came over and asked if we needed our drinks topped off. Great service. I was so impressed. Let's get into the show, it was so fun but was a little disappointing that there was only three performers. I wish there were more people in the show. The performances were amazing and so fun. The performers were interactive and fun. I definitely would come back for the show. If I came back, I'd come for the show not the dinner. There is an Supper Club general admission and that would be my go to or do the drink package.
